Woman charged with Ashburton murder gets name suppression

A 19-year-old woman has been remanded in custody charged with the murder of a 23-year old-man in Ashburton on Friday.

She made her first appearance in the Christchurch District Court on Tuesday and was granted interim name suppression.

Police said no-one else was sought by police about the man's death.

Emergency services were called to the property on McDonald Street in Ashburton on Friday, following the death of the 23-year-old victim.

A homicide investigation was launched after he was found with critical injuries about 11:45pm.

He was unable to be revived and he died at the scene.

The accused will reappear in court on December 6.
